Aviso

Por favor, leia as regras do fórum antes de usá-lo.

#1 24/05/2010 23:03:32

sberlotto
ABS e AUR ?
Registrado em: 10/08/2008
Posts: 88
Website

Instalar somente um pacote do testing. [RESOLVIDO]

Olá pessoal !
tenho uma duvida que é a seguinte:

não estou com o repo TESTING  habilitado no meu arch. Porém gostaria que somente 1 pacote ( django ) fosse atualizado de lá.
Como faço isto ?
Tem como eu configurar para o pacman buscar somente o django de lá ? Ou tem como eu instalar , forçado mesmo, este pacote em separado ?

Obrigado

Última edição por sberlotto (26/05/2010 09:45:01)

Offline

#2 25/05/2010 09:21:02

phillipe
Moderador
De: Novo Gama - GO
Registrado em: 22/03/2008
Posts: 1.054
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

E ai sberlotto!

Abilita o testing no /etc/pacman.conf

Depois roda um: pacman -Syy

E por fim, basta fazer assim: pacman -S testing/django

wink


[img]http://www.smithux.com/imagens/arch_user_bar.jpg[/img]
Sistema: ArchLinux x86_64  +  Kernel-2.6.35-ARCH  +  Ambiente Gráfico LXDE
Hardware: Placa-mãe M2N-X-Plus  +  Processador Phenom X3 8450  +  Geforce 8600 GT  +  2Gb DDR2 667  DualChannel

Offline

#3 25/05/2010 16:18:43

sberlotto
ABS e AUR ?
Registrado em: 10/08/2008
Posts: 88
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

Pois então phillipe, deste modo meu sistema todo não será atualizado ( o que tiver disponível ) do testing, assim que eu fizer um pacman -Syu ?

Não quero tudo do testing, quero somente o django.

Talvez seja melhor eu baixar o pacote e instalá-lo separadamente... correto ?

Offline

#4 25/05/2010 16:32:48

phillipe
Moderador
De: Novo Gama - GO
Registrado em: 22/03/2008
Posts: 1.054
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

sberlotto escreveu

Pois então phillipe, deste modo meu sistema todo não será atualizado ( o que tiver disponível ) do testing, assim que eu fizer um pacman -Syu ?

Não quero tudo do testing, quero somente o django.

Talvez seja melhor eu baixar o pacote e instalá-lo separadamente... correto ?

Errado meu velho!

Não é pra você fazer ( pacman -Syu ), mas sim ( pacman -Syy ), se colocar o U então tá pedindo para atualizar seu sistema. Se colocar só o YY, então tá falando que só quer sincronizar os repositórios do Arch, ou seja, atualizar os repositórios, não o sistema.

E fazendo ( pacman -S testing/django ), você instalará somente o Django do testing e nada mais. wink


[img]http://www.smithux.com/imagens/arch_user_bar.jpg[/img]
Sistema: ArchLinux x86_64  +  Kernel-2.6.35-ARCH  +  Ambiente Gráfico LXDE
Hardware: Placa-mãe M2N-X-Plus  +  Processador Phenom X3 8450  +  Geforce 8600 GT  +  2Gb DDR2 667  DualChannel

Offline

#5 25/05/2010 17:15:39

sberlotto
ABS e AUR ?
Registrado em: 10/08/2008
Posts: 88
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

Sim, ok.
Eu entendi o -Syy,
Então eu instalo o django do testing e depois eu desabilito testing novamente!
É isto ? Só pode ...
hehehe

Offline

#6 25/05/2010 17:16:15

phillipe
Moderador
De: Novo Gama - GO
Registrado em: 22/03/2008
Posts: 1.054
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

sberlotto escreveu

Sim, ok.
Eu entendi o -Syy,
Então eu instalo o django do testing e depois eu desabilito testing novamente!
É isto ? Só pode ...
hehehe

Hushuahuahs....
Isso mesmo! wink


[img]http://www.smithux.com/imagens/arch_user_bar.jpg[/img]
Sistema: ArchLinux x86_64  +  Kernel-2.6.35-ARCH  +  Ambiente Gráfico LXDE
Hardware: Placa-mãe M2N-X-Plus  +  Processador Phenom X3 8450  +  Geforce 8600 GT  +  2Gb DDR2 667  DualChannel

Offline

#7 25/05/2010 21:40:51

corvolino
Admin do fórum
De: Bahia
Registrado em: 19/08/2007
Posts: 1.131
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

coloca [RESOLVIDO] no topic ;c


corvolino ~  archlinux i686

* http://corvolinopunk.wordpress.com  / corvolino@jabber.org

Offline

#8 26/05/2010 09:44:42

sberlotto
ABS e AUR ?
Registrado em: 10/08/2008
Posts: 88
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

Feito ! Resolvido ! Funcionou corretamente... obrigado pelas dicas !

Offline

#9 26/05/2010 11:23:18

mpsnet
ABS e AUR ?
De: São Paulo - SP
Registrado em: 03/12/2008
Posts: 94

Re: Instalar somente um pacote do testing. [RESOLVIDO]

coloque no arquivo /etc/pacman.conf a tag [testing] depois das outras tags [core,extra,comu...,etc]
assim qdo vc fizer um "pacman -Syu" ele vai considerar primeiro o core,extras,community e por ultimo o testing
assim qdo vc desejar instalar algum pacote do testing (mais recente) é só utilizar o que o Philipe disse

pacman -S testing/<pacote>

Última edição por mpsnet (26/05/2010 11:24:13)

Offline

#10 26/05/2010 12:32:05

phillipe
Moderador
De: Novo Gama - GO
Registrado em: 22/03/2008
Posts: 1.054
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

sberlotto escreveu

Feito ! Resolvido ! Funcionou corretamente... obrigado pelas dicas !

Por nada meu camarada! wink


[img]http://www.smithux.com/imagens/arch_user_bar.jpg[/img]
Sistema: ArchLinux x86_64  +  Kernel-2.6.35-ARCH  +  Ambiente Gráfico LXDE
Hardware: Placa-mãe M2N-X-Plus  +  Processador Phenom X3 8450  +  Geforce 8600 GT  +  2Gb DDR2 667  DualChannel

Offline

#11 26/05/2010 14:43:00

sberlotto
ABS e AUR ?
Registrado em: 10/08/2008
Posts: 88
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

mpsnet escreveu

coloque no arquivo /etc/pacman.conf a tag [testing] depois das outras tags [core,extra,comu...,etc]
assim qdo vc fizer um "pacman -Syu" ele vai considerar primeiro o core,extras,community e por ultimo o testing
assim qdo vc desejar instalar algum pacote do testing (mais recente) é só utilizar o que o Philipe disse

pacman -S testing/<pacote>

Mas o pacman não vai fazer uma lista geral do que tem de mais atual em todos os repositorios habilitados e pegar o que for mais recente, independente de qual repo está ?

Para mim é esta a lógica que acontece ... hehehe

Offline

#12 26/05/2010 23:02:09

mpsnet
ABS e AUR ?
De: São Paulo - SP
Registrado em: 03/12/2008
Posts: 94

Re: Instalar somente um pacote do testing. [RESOLVIDO]

correto, ele vai atualizar todos os pacote
mas só vai aplicar ao sistema na ordem que definir os repositorios no pacman.conf
ex:
core - <pacote-1.01.1>
testing - <pacote-1.01.2>

#pacman -Syu

vai considerar o pacote do core, mesmo sendo mais antigo que o do testing.....por estar em primeiro lugar na lista dos repos.....
para instalar a versao mais nova tera que especificar .....  pacman -S testing/<pacote-1.010.2>

agora se vc colocar o testing primento, ira instalar os pacote deste repo em primeiro plano

entendeu ?

Offline

#13 26/05/2010 23:05:59

sberlotto
ABS e AUR ?
Registrado em: 10/08/2008
Posts: 88
Website

Re: Instalar somente um pacote do testing. [RESOLVIDO]

mpsnet escreveu

correto, ele vai atualizar todos os pacote
mas só vai aplicar ao sistema na ordem que definir os repositorios no pacman.conf
ex:
core - <pacote-1.01.1>
testing - <pacote-1.01.2>

#pacman -Syu

vai considerar o pacote do core, mesmo sendo mais antigo que o do testing.....por estar em primeiro lugar na lista dos repos.....
para instalar a versao mais nova tera que especificar .....  pacman -S testing/<pacote-1.010.2>

agora se vc colocar o testing primento, ira instalar os pacote deste repo em primeiro plano

entendeu ?

Entendi sim !
Inclusive li também no wiki ( http://wiki.archlinux-br.org/Pacman ) no item "Instalar um pacote dos repositórios (-S)", bem no final tem assim:
"Por padrão o pacman baixa o pacote do primeiro repositório onde ele for encontrado. A ordem dos repositórios pode ser definida no arquivo /etc/pacman.conf. "

Obrigado a todos por me ajudar a enteder um pouco melhor sobre o pacman.

Offline

Rodapé

Este fórum usa FluxBB